We're looking for an experienced Health & Safety Manager to lead H&S across a major roofing construction package within a power station conversion project.

You'll provide visible, proactive leadership across a busy construction environment, working closely with the Project Manager, Construction Manager, subcontractors and wider project team to ensure works are delivered safely, efficiently and in line with UK legislation, CDM requirements and project standards.

Key Responsibilities

Lead H&S arrangements and maintain the project Health & Safety Plan.
Review RAMS and ensure effective controls for high-risk construction activities.
Monitor working at height, roof-edge protection, lifting operations, temporary works, plant, MEWPs, scaffolding and hot works.
Conduct site inspections, audits, safety tours and investigations.
Manage contractor/subcontractor compliance and close out corrective actions.
Deliver inductions, toolbox talks and safety briefings.
Investigate accidents, incidents and near misses.
Promote workforce engagement, near-miss reporting and a strong safety culture.
Provide H&S advice to management, supervisors and site teams.
